Can someone confirm whether you're able to make your next reservation as soon as you tap into your current attraction, and whether that next reservation needs to be 120 minutes away.
The 120 minutes has nothing to do with how far away the next actual ride time has to be. Just the maximum amount of time before you can make a new reservation (in case the prior ride reservation you have is more than 120 minutes in the future). Several reports have confirmed ride times themselves can be closer together and which is what was anticipated based on how it was explained in advance.

Im not going until Dec ... I thought you could add it to your reservation?
You can if you wait until the day you want to add it. If you want to add it in advance you have to change your ticket type (like you would add a park hopper). It is not added to your park reservation but your actual ticket.

Can someone tell me

- if I book my first genie plus ride for late afternoon can I stack them up for later in the day with out been in the park

The answer is they system allows it - whether you CAN is more problematic. The issue is you have no control over being able to book a Genie+ ride for the late afternoon. You may sign on at say, 11am and find the return times for the ride you were hoping to book at still at 1pm when you were hoping to book a ride at 4pm. Hopefully, you'll be able to find something you want to ride that has a return time after you plan to arrive but who knows what time you'll need to be on your phone to get the times you want. For example, no ride at MK has a return time later than 2pm right now and almost all are still between 11-1. But in EPCOT Test Track is at 3:10 now so perhaps if that is where you were going you could do that and then get another in 2 hours. So - afternoon stacking is going to take a bit or luck and phone monitoring.
